How Our Subfloor Water Damage Repair Process Works
With subfloor water damage, every minute counts. That’s why our team uses a thorough and efficient process to get your home dry and back to normal as quickly as possible. We start by containing the affected area to prevent further water damage and then use specialized equipment to dry the subfloor and surrounding areas. Our IICRC-certified technicians will work tirelessly to ensure that every inch of your home is dry and free from moisture.
Step 1: Containment
Our team will quickly contain the affected area to prevent further water damage and reduce the risk of mold growth. This involves setting up a containment barrier to keep the area dry and preventing water from spreading to other parts of your home.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use specialized equipment to extract as much water as possible from the affected area. This includes using powerful pumps and vacuums to remove standing water and extract moisture from the subfloor and surrounding areas.
Step 3: Drying
Once the water has been extracted,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ry the subfloor and surrounding areas. This includes using desiccants and dehumidifiers to remove moisture from the air and speed up the drying process.
Step 4: Repair and Reconstruction
Once the subfloor and surrounding areas have been dried, our team will work on repairing and reconstructing any damaged areas. This includes replacing damaged subflooring, repairing or replacing walls and ceilings, and restoring your home to its former glory.

Subfloor Water Damage Repair Cost In Aledo, TX
The cost of subfloor water damage repair in Aledo, TX can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common subfloor water damage repair services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age |
| Subfloor repair and reconstruction |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ials needed to repair the subfloor |
| Mold remediation | $500 – $2,000 | The extent of the mold growth and the materials needed to remediate the area |
| Structural repair | $1,500 – $10,000 | The extent of the structural damage and the materials needed to repair the structure |
| Containment and cleanup |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the materials needed to contain and clean the area |
| Moisture testing and inspection | $100 – $500 | The size of the affected area and the materials needed to perform the inspection |

Common Questions About Subfloor Water Damage Repair
Q: What causes subfloor water damage?
A: Subfloor water damage can be caused by a variety of factors, including leaks, floods, and poor drainage. It’s essential to identify and address the root cause of the problem to prevent further damage.
Q: How long does subfloor water damage repair take?
A: The length of time required to repair subfloor water damage depends on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the materials needed to repair the subfloor. Our team works tirelessly to get your home dry and back to normal as quickly as possible.
Q: Is subfloor water damage repair covered by insurance?
A: Yes, subfloor water damage repair is often covered by insurance. But, it’s essential to review your policy and contact your insurance provider to find out the extent of coverage.
